Appendix 10: Example Phenotype Report for Genetically Modified Animals

This is Appendix 10 of the Code of Practice for the Housing and Care of Laboratory Mice, Rats, Guinea Pigs and Rabbits.

The main purpose of this report is to assist with the monitoring and assessment of the impact of genetic modification upon the health and welfare of the affected animals. Please provide information consistent with this purpose (ie detailed descriptions of in vitro methodology are not desired).

Please use lay language or provide glossary definitions.

Clinical Observations Comparison of modified/cloned animals with non-modified littermates is desirable.

Phenotype:

  • Supply a record of clinical observations made on a representative sample of the GM animal(s).
    Observations which are to be included can be found in an Animal Monitoring Sheet.
  • Minimum period for observation record is 3 months; life-long data to be included where possible. If supplying "average" data, indicate number of animals observed and a measure of the variability of the data.
  • Briefly detail any other observations which have been made to characterise the new strain (ie behaviour, physiology, reproductive or developmental measures)
 

Minimisation of Pain or Distress

  • Describe any adverse affects, pain or distress, and/or unexpected mortality, the causes if known and how these problems were resolved. If none this should be indicated.
 

Special husbandry or animal care requirements specific for the new GM strain.

  • If these are necessary, please provide details.
 

Humane euthanasia and experimental endpoint criteria.

  • What objective criteria will be used to determine when an animal will be humanely killed or removed from an experimental study prematurely?
